found: Kentucky encyclopedia, ©1992:page 410-411 ("Asbury Harpending, Jr., adventurer and entrepreneur, born in Hopkinsville, Ky. Grew up in Caldwell County, Ky. Became a gold miner in California and Mexico. Organized the Confederate Secret Society in 1862 in San Francisco to halt shipments of California gold to the U.S. Treasury. Captured and convicted of treason, he served four months until pardoned by President Abraham Lincoln. Married, then settled in San Francisco; later moved to his father's Millville, Kentucky farm. Left Kentucky in 1876 and divided his time between Kentucky and New York City. Died in New York City.)
